The point is:

Originally "Eternal Calm: FFX-2 Prologue" was part of FFX International, it came included on the same package. Not on the same disc because of the 15 minutes of scenes take place on various scenarios and the loading times in-between would broke the pace of the story, so it was recorded on DVD-video format, but anyway within FFX International. Even it was re-released within "FFX/X-2 ULTIMATE BOX". How can they obviate it now, just saying that a couple of scenes within are expanded in FFX-2.

And worst about "FFX-2 LAST MISSION" which came included ON THE SAME DISC hence the title: "FINAL FANTASY X-2 INTERNATIONAL+LAST MISSION", and includes 40 minutes of cutscenes. How can they say it's a different thing and it's still under consideration.
